DELEGATES ENTERTAINED.— A group photographed in the picturesque grounds of Holme Station, Mr A. S. Elworthy's property at Pareora, where delegates to the Congress of Empire Chambers of Commerce were entertained yesterday afternoon. Seated in the second row, from the left, are—Viscountess Elibank, Mr J. M. Jenkins, Mrs A. S. Elworthy, Viscount Elibank, and Mrs Jenkins. Mr A. S. Elworthy is seated third from the right in the front row.
